    Five years ago, Hennessey Performance was locked in a high-horsepower battle with supercars from Germany, Italy and the United States. The car Hennessey brought was the Venom 1000 Twin Turbo Viper. After decimating the competition in 0-to-200-mph runs, John Hennessey thought if his company could just stuff the engine into a smaller car, it could go even faster.

    Whether the European Commission does or doesn't succeed in fixing a tight new emissions cap on vehicles by 2012, 'clean' is definitely in vogue right now. So it seemed appropriate that the eco-party last week moved to the French Riviera. 'EVER' - Ecological Vehicles and Renewable Energies - is in its second year and showcased a motley crew of environmentally-friendly vehicles at the Forum Grimaldi in Monaco.
